Victoria "Vickie" Kleowdis Oates

Trisagion and funeral services celebrating Victoria "Vickie" Kleowdis Oates, 64, will be held on Wednesday, January 15, 2020 at 10:30 a.m. at St. George Greek Orthodox Church, 1719 Creswell Ave. in Shreveport, LA with Father Ioannis Krokos officiating. Burial will be at Greenwood Cemetery, 130 Stoner Ave. followed by a Makaria (memorial lunch) and visitation at the St. George Activities Center, 542 Wichita St. Vickie fell asleep in the Lord on Sunday, January 12, 2020 after a courageous battle with cancer. She was born on October 1, 1955 to Lester and Mary Steles Kleowdis in Shreveport. She graduated from St. Vincent's Academy and attended Northeast Louisiana University in Monroe. She was a member of St. George Greek Orthodox Church. She met and married her husband, Dean Oates, in Houston and they had two wonderful kids, Ashley and James. Vickie was a people person, having worked in appliance sales at Sears for 15 years and as a nail technician for 15 years, most recently at JCPenney Salon in Shreveport. Vickie was very strong in her Orthodox faith and was a compassionate and caring person who never met a stranger. She devoted a lot of her life caring for others including Ashley, Lester and her mother-in-law, Eleanor. Vickie loved being with people and enjoyed fellowship with family and friends and spending time with her grandson Mason. She also had a great sense of humor and was constantly making jokes and wisecracks! She was a huge fan of the LSU Tigers and Houston Astros. Vickie was also extremely proud of her Greek heritage, loving everything Greek: the food, the music, the dancing, the spirits, the jewelry and the movies!
